The State of Minnesota just filed a federal civil lawsuit against the Trump administration, demanding that it turn over all investigative records related to the killings of Renee Good and Alex Pretti during “Operation Metro Surge.”

Minnesota is asking a federal judge to issue an order forcing the administration to hand over the materials.

The lawsuit specifically asks the court to declare that the Trump administration’s “policy of refusing to share investigative materials with Minnesota authorities concerning the federal officer-involved shootings” is “arbitrary and capricious.”

This is a direct challenge to the administration’s secrecy surrounding the two deadly shootings of American citizens by federal agents. State officials say they need the records to conduct their own investigation and hold those responsible accountable.

The move comes as criticism grows over the lack of transparency from DHS and ICE regarding the use of force in these high-profile cases.
